Transaction f6603e96066f90ccab5a2af1ce180a8d2fef502a3a7129d659a28ceb05b3d613
1 Input
2 Outputs
- f6603e96066f90ccab5a2af1ce180a8d2fef502a3a7129d659a28ceb05b3d613:0
- f6603e96066f90ccab5a2af1ce180a8d2fef502a3a7129d659a28ceb05b3d613:1
value 8869278
address 1CrbuZiEKMZ9uzzBiW4xgJE7butM3fvgoJ
value 3559616
address 3KjiWqHTjPKJriRb4fw9x2hcM27ZyFJJh6